Kobe Bryant's Personal Locker at Staples Center Auctions for $2.9 Million USD

Becoming the most valuable sports locker to sell at auction.

The locker Kobe Bryant personally used at the Staples Center has sold at auction for $2.9 million USD.

Sotheby’s confirmed the sale and revealed that it is now the most valuable sports locker to sell at auction and the third-most expensive in a Kobe Bryant memorabilia auction. The locker, which arrives with photograph documentation spanning from the 2003-2004 NBA season to 2015-2016 NBA season, was estimated to sell from $1 million USD to $1.5 million USD, but jumped to its final auction price after four bidders gave their calls over a 20-minute bidding battle.

Brahm Wachter, Sotheby’s Head of Modern Collectables, said, “Kobe Bryant’s locker is not merely a piece of memorabilia but a profound relic from one of basketball’s most iconic figures. Today’s price highlights not only Kobe’s enduring legacy but also the exceptional nature of this unique item.”

The locker was saved by a maintenance worker during the Staples Center renovation in 2018 and was privately sold to an American collector, who also collected Bryant’s original locker nameplate.

A portion of the sale will directly benefit The Los Angeles Lakers Youth Foundation.
